Transaction 3f8e225056c7a82edc256055b50577d41ac6d49c111a07ab606648ae63b6e1a5
1 Input
1 Output
-
3f8e225056c7a82edc256055b50577d41ac6d49c111a07ab606648ae63b6e1a5:0
- value
- 302921
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 169535de34da23f5975f4724f59dd6aa07918438 OP_EQUAL
- address
- 33kRY5wAnFqvSZ5ngfTKDtmyVQirdPJeVx